Kharif Sowing Up 4% in India

  Published 8 months ago

India’s kharif sowing rose 4% YoY to 708.31 lakh hectares, with strong gains in paddy and pulses acreage.

  • Paddy coverage increased 12.4% YoY to 176.68 lakh hectares, supporting strong cereal sowing this season.
  • Pulse acreage rose 2.3% YoY, reaching 81.98 lakh hectares, showing steady improvement in coverage.
  • Overall, kharif season acreage growth moderates from 7% last week to 4% as of July 18.
